Caterpillar 320E Excavator: Troubleshooting Intermittent Electrical Issues in the Air Conditioning System
#1
The Caterpillar 320E is a versatile and reliable hydraulic excavator widely used in construction and demolition projects. However, like any complex machinery, it can experience intermittent electrical issues, particularly in its air conditioning (A/C) system. One such issue involves the A/C system's erratic behavior, where the display blanks out and the A/C stops functioning properly, even when the compressor is engaged.
Understanding the Problem
In some instances, when the A/C is powered on via the control panel, the digital display may flicker or go blank. Simultaneously, the A/C system may stop delivering cold air, despite the compressor running and the system being adequately charged. This issue often occurs when the excavator operates on rough or uneven terrain, suggesting a possible connection to vibrations affecting the electrical components.
Potential Causes
Several factors could contribute to these intermittent electrical issues:
  1. Loose or Corroded Connections: Vibrations from rough terrain can cause connectors to loosen or corrode, leading to intermittent electrical contacts.
  2. Faulty Grounding: Inadequate grounding can result in electrical instability, affecting the performance of the A/C system.
  3. Wiring Harness Issues: Damaged or frayed wiring within the harness can cause short circuits or open circuits, disrupting the A/C system's operation.
  4. Control Panel Malfunctions: A malfunctioning A/C control panel can send incorrect signals to the system, causing erratic behavior.
  5. Sensor Failures: Faulty sensors, such as temperature or pressure sensors, can provide incorrect data to the system, leading to improper A/C functioning.
Diagnostic Steps
To identify and resolve the issue, consider the following diagnostic steps:
  1. Visual Inspection: Examine the A/C system's wiring harness for visible signs of damage or wear.
  2. Check Connections: Ensure all electrical connectors are secure and free from corrosion.
  3. Inspect Grounding: Verify that the A/C system's grounding is intact and properly connected.
  4. Test Sensors: Use diagnostic tools to test the functionality of temperature and pressure sensors.
  5. Control Panel Diagnosis: If the above steps do not resolve the issue, consider testing or replacing the A/C control panel.
Preventive Measures
To prevent future occurrences of intermittent electrical issues in the A/C system:
  1. Regular Maintenance: Perform routine inspections and maintenance on the A/C system, including checking wiring and connectors.
  2. Use Quality Components: Ensure that all replacement parts meet the manufacturer's specifications.
  3. Address Vibrations: Implement measures to reduce vibrations, such as installing vibration dampeners or reinforcing mounting points.
  4. Training: Educate operators on the importance of reporting electrical issues promptly to facilitate timely repairs.
